Home
last modified time | relevance | path

Searched refs:grants (Results 1 – 25 of 25) sorted by relevance

/Linux-v6.6/drivers/xen/
Dgntdev.c120 kvfree(map->grants); in gntdev_free_map()
139 add->grants = kvmalloc_array(count, sizeof(add->grants[0]), in gntdev_alloc_map()
148 if (NULL == add->grants || in gntdev_alloc_map()
198 add->grants[i].domid = DOMID_INVALID; in gntdev_alloc_map()
199 add->grants[i].ref = INVALID_GRANT_REF; in gntdev_alloc_map()
313 map->grants[pgnr].ref, in find_grant_ptes()
314 map->grants[pgnr].domid); in find_grant_ptes()
333 map->grants[i].ref, in gntdev_map_grant_pages()
334 map->grants[i].domid); in gntdev_map_grant_pages()
359 map->grants[i].ref, in gntdev_map_grant_pages()
[all …]
Dgntdev-common.h56 struct ioctl_gntdev_grant_ref *grants; member
DKconfig24 memory ranges to use in order to map foreign memory or grants.
142 Allows userspace processes to use grants.
366 bool "Require Xen virtio support to use grants"
Dgntdev-dmabuf.c447 map->grants[i].domid = domid; in dmabuf_exp_from_refs()
448 map->grants[i].ref = refs[i]; in dmabuf_exp_from_refs()
/Linux-v6.6/drivers/block/
Dxen-blkfront.c186 struct list_head grants; member
331 list_add(&gnt_list_entry->node, &rinfo->grants); in fill_grant_buffer()
339 &rinfo->grants, node) { in fill_grant_buffer()
354 BUG_ON(list_empty(&rinfo->grants)); in get_free_grant()
355 gnt_list_entry = list_first_entry(&rinfo->grants, struct grant, in get_free_grant()
1228 if (!list_empty(&rinfo->grants)) { in blkif_free_ring()
1230 &rinfo->grants, node) { in blkif_free_ring()
1471 list_add(&s->grants_used[i]->node, &rinfo->grants); in blkif_completion()
1480 list_add_tail(&s->grants_used[i]->node, &rinfo->grants); in blkif_completion()
1491 list_add(&s->indirect_grants[i]->node, &rinfo->grants); in blkif_completion()
[all …]
/Linux-v6.6/Documentation/ABI/testing/
Dsysfs-driver-xen-blkback14 Maximum number of grants to map persistently in
44 Whether to enable the persistent grants feature or not. Note
Dsysfs-driver-xen-blkfront17 Whether to enable the persistent grants feature or not. Note
/Linux-v6.6/Documentation/devicetree/bindings/arm/
Dxen.txt17 GFNs and grants, they might be absent if there is nothing to expose.
/Linux-v6.6/LICENSES/dual/
DCC-BY-4.053 licenses, a licensor grants the public permission to use the
78 these terms and conditions, and the Licensor grants You such rights in
152 the Licensor hereby grants You a worldwide, royalty-free,
281 a. for the avoidance of doubt, Section 2(a)(1) grants You the right
DApache-2.081 License, each Contributor hereby grants to You a perpetual, worldwide,
88 License, each Contributor hereby grants to You a perpetual, worldwide,
Dcopyleft-next-0.3.1118 Your license grants under section 1 are automatically terminated if You
128 Termination of Your license grants extends to all copies of Covered
DCDDL-1.090 hereby grants You a world-wide, royalty-free, non-exclusive
121 hereby grants You a world-wide, royalty-free, non-exclusive
DMPL-1.198 The Initial Developer hereby grants You a world-wide, royalty-free,
124 hereby grants You a world-wide, royalty-free, non-exclusive license
/Linux-v6.6/Documentation/userspace-api/
Dlandlock.rst210 One policy layer grants access to a file path if at least one of its rules
211 encountered on the path grants the access. A sandboxed thread can only access
294 same file, where one grants the right to truncate the file and the other does
/Linux-v6.6/Documentation/security/keys/
Drequest-key.rst166 grants permission, it recurses, executing steps (2) and (3) on that
/Linux-v6.6/Documentation/PCI/
Dpcieaer-howto.rst66 grants AER control to the OS via the ACPI _OSC method. See the PCI Firmware
/Linux-v6.6/tools/usb/usbip/
DCOPYING181 signed it. However, nothing else grants you permission to modify or
/Linux-v6.6/LICENSES/preferred/
DGPL-2.0200 signed it. However, nothing else grants you permission to modify or
DLGPL-2.0342 it. However, nothing else grants you permission to modify or distribute
DLGPL-2.1362 it. However, nothing else grants you permission to modify or distribute
/Linux-v6.6/Documentation/security/
Dcredentials.rst108 that grants various permissions to arbitrary subjects.
/Linux-v6.6/arch/s390/
DKconfig732 This driver grants access to Adjunct Processor (AP) devices
/Linux-v6.6/LICENSES/deprecated/
DGFDL-1.259 distributed under the terms of this License. Such a notice grants a
/Linux-v6.6/Documentation/block/
Dbfq-iosched.rst164 - BFQ grants exclusive access to the device, for a while, to one queue
/Linux-v6.6/Documentation/admin-guide/
Dspkguide.txt1260 distributed under the terms of this License. Such a notice grants a